How can we encourage collaboration and accountability among government, businesses, and communities to ensure that environmental regulations are effectively enforced and upheld for the benefit of future generations?
To encourage collaboration and accountability among government, businesses, and communities for effective enforcement of environmental regulations, clear communication and transparency are essential. This can be achieved through regular meetings, reporting mechanisms, and partnerships between stakeholders. Incentives for compliance and penalties for non-compliance can also help ensure accountability. Additionally, fostering a culture of shared responsibility and promoting environmental education can further encourage cooperation and adherence to regulations for the benefit of future generations.
